News Update 8 May 2007

Ryan Benesch named Rookie of Year

First-overall pick leads 2007 All-Rookie Team

R.A. Philly
Outsider's Guide Editor in Chief


Toronto Rock forward Ryan Benesch was named today as the 2007 National Lacrosse League Rookie of the Year and as one of six runners on the league's annual All-Rookie Team.

Benesch led all rookies in goals scored (33) and points (58), and was second to fellow All-Rookie selection Jamie Shewchuk with 25 assists.

Benesch, the first-overall choice (by San Jose) in the NLL Entry Draft last September, joined the Rock in December in a blockbuster trade which sent veteran Rock forward Colin Doyle to the Stealth.

Thrust into the role of replacing Doyle, Benesch responded with the second-best goal total on the Rock, with ten of his 33 goals coming on the power play.

Over the 2007 season, Benesch won Rookie of the Week honors three times and was the league's Rookie of the Month for March.

Benesch is joined on the All-Rookie team by Shewchuk and Colorado Mammoth teammate Nenad Gajic; Philadelphia Wings forward Athan Iannucci and transition ace Geoff Snider; and Chicago Shamrox forward Bill McGlone.

A look at the All-Rookie Team selections (in alphabetical order):


Nenad Gajic scored 13 goals and dished out 24 assists, for 37 points total... second on the Mammoth with 102 loose balls recovered.... NLL Rookie of the Month for February.

Athan Iannucci finished second among rookies with 30 goals... tallied 24 assists, for a total of 54 points... eleventh among all NLLers in loose balls, with 123... twice named Rookie of the Week.

Bill McGlone finished second on the Shamrox in goals scored, 22... dished out 18 assists, for a total of 40 points... tied for league lead in shorthanded goals, five... named Rookie of the Week for Week Two.

Jamie Shewchuk led all first-year players in assists, 26... also scored 27 goals, for 53 points... scored 13 power play goals... selected as Rookie of the Week once this season (Week Five).

Geoff Snider posted an incredible 75.0 percent success rate on faceoffs (201 wins against 67 losses)... scored 14 goals and handed out 17 assists for 31 points... second in NLL with 180 loose balls... Rookie of the Month for January.
